What Is Modular Treehouse Construction?
Modular construction requires building sections or whole structures in controlled off-site environments before assembling them on-site to minimize disturbance. When applied to treehouses, this approach offers:
Precision-crafted modules for walls, roofs, and flooring
The assembly process becomes straightforward when bolt-on systems and tree-friendly stilts support elevated platforms.
Minimal environmental disruption compared to traditional builds
Treehouses constructed in this manner serve as permanent homes or vacation cabins and provide remote office space or resort lodging.
Modular treehouses represent the ideal solution for sustainable living in the trees.
1. Minimal Footprint
Treehouses constructed via modular techniques stand above ground to minimize land clearing while preventing soil erosion and eliminating the need for concrete foundations.
2. Energy Efficiency
The building process of factory-produced modules requires less energy and water usage while a tight building envelope reduces heating and cooling demands.
3. Recyclable & Renewable Materials
Modular treehouse designs achieve green certification through the use of FSC-certified wood, recycled composites, and bamboo materials.
4. Off-Grid Integration
Modular treehouses feature solar panels alongside water catchment systems and composting toilets to seamlessly integrate into self-sufficient living environments.
5. Scalability for Eco Resorts
Hospitality brands can quickly expand their operations by ordering multiple treehouse units for assembly within weeks while maintaining seasonal flexibility without causing permanent changes to the site.
Key Benefits of Modular Treehouse Construction
Benefit
Description
Fast Build Times
Entire units can be built off-site in 3–6 weeks, then assembled in days
Lower Labor Costs
Requires fewer skilled workers on-site
Predictable Costs
Factory precision reduces overruns and material waste
Transportable Units
Can be relocated or reconfigured as needs change
Reduced Construction Waste
Prefabricated components result in up to 80% less waste
Improved Safety
Less on-site activity = fewer accidents and liabilities

Modular Construction Timeline Breakdown
Stage
Timeframe
Design & Customization
1–2 weeks
Factory Fabrication
2–4 weeks
Delivery & Site Prep
3–7 days
On-Site Assembly
2–5 days
Total Estimated Build Time
5–8 weeks total
Case Study: Eco Resort Scales Fast with Modular Treehouses
Over two months a resort in Southeast Asia completed the installation of 12 modular treehouses by utilizing prefabricated kits. Local bamboo and solar panels were used to custom finish each individual unit.
Results:
40% increase in bookings
90% occupancy during launch season
The installation process demanded 60% fewer workers and resulted in 70% less interruption at the site than conventional construction methods.

Are modular treehouses weather-resistant?
Yes. The majority of modular treehouses use insulated panels and treated wood along with waterproof coatings to enable their functionality throughout all seasons.
Do modular treehouses require permanent foundations?
No. A number of modular treehouses utilize adjustable footings or mounting systems designed to protect trees while eliminating the need for excavation.
Can you integrate solar and water systems?
Absolutely. The majority of modular units can be customized to include off-grid systems such as solar energy solutions, composting toilets and rainwater harvesting installations.
